La Roja Femenina Sub-17 has done it! Our young stars have earned their ticket to the 2026 Women's World Cup in Morocco, a testament to their grit and talent. In a nail-biting match, they clinched a 2-1 victory against Ecuador, with Catalina Muñoz scoring the unforgettable winning goal in the final minute.

This triumph is more than just a win; it's a reward for an outstanding campaign in the South American championship. Despite the exhaustion from a tough match against Brazil, the team showed incredible spirit and determination. Antonella Martínez opened the scoring early, and after Ecuador equalized, Muñoz's late heroics sealed the deal, sparking jubilant celebrations.

This marks Chile's third appearance at the Women's World Cup, following their 15th-place finish in 2010 and 12th in 2022. For us at Cooperativa, this is a moment of immense national pride.
